Fund Helps Rebuild Health Care in Joplin

On May 22, 2011, a deadly tornado tore through Joplin, Missouri. That day, the people of Joplin lost so much, including their long-standing community hospital,
St. John’s Mercy.

Now, in the spirit of hope and healing, Mercy is investing nearly $1 billion to rebuild health care in the Joplin community.

This month, Mercy will break ground on a new health care complex with an advanced care hospital that will offer: 

  • Medical and surgical care
  • Critical care
  • Labor, delivery, recovery, and postpartum rooms
  • Neonatal and pediatric intensive care
  • Cancer care

By rebuilding in Joplin, Mercy continues a health care ministry begun there by the Sisters of Mercy in 1885. And when you contribute to the Rebuild Mercy Fund, you join us in assuring care for Joplin residents well into the future.
